              Rhino has the best advice, try them all first then start to look at which one is viable from a hosting standpoint. Ill list the ones I find worth downloading and playing, although they all have their own goodies worth exploring.

              Just do some game-monitor.com searches and check player count levels before you drop your cash on an empty server. Most players are heading straight for already established servers but it always worth a shot. Always a good thing to have a server setup prior to a new launch or patch. Good luck

              PR - The best I have played so far and there are always people playing it. You can find a game whenever you want to play. Tactical gamer and Devfile servers own all for the most part. Great game that is a must play for all BF2 players. This mod runs the cleanest of all of them. Optimized and plays with super FPS and smoothness. They call themselves a mini mod but soon with the way they are going theres nothing mini about it. This one ROCKS

              PoE2 - Great mod, highly recommended. Slowly slipping on player count, I wouldnt say the community needs any more servers for this. I am highly anticipating the next release with USA content. This one should pick back up significantly soon.

              USI - New release coming soon, best overall vehicle content in my personal opinion. Player counts very low but expect that to change soon with new release. Best overall BF style arcade type gameplay for me so far. Great original maps and lots of goodies to play with.

              DCon - This is one of the newer mods but its still in the alpha stages of development and isnt 100% ready for prime time IMO. Its got a few great map remakes like Lost Village and Gazala. You may have some success hosting this but you will be busy populating and dont expect miracles overnight. I lasted a few days with this one but uninstalled and deleted the large files to wait for future conent releases to optimize the experience.

              EoD2 I downloaded this one but have yet to install it or play it so I dont have a real opinion here. Players seem to like it but the overall player counts are very low currently. They have been quick to address issues and work on patching. This one should be around a while as word spreads. Great to have a whole new genre in a mod. I will be playing this one over the weekend sometime.

              NAW Early on this was one of my favorties. Though slightly rough around the edges they got us some great maps and units to play with early in the BF2 modding game and overall there is a ton of content in this one. I dont know about filling a new server though.

              OPK - This was well received early on. Not my cup of tea but alot of people swore by this title. It has seemed to have faded away slowly but dont count them out. One update away from some more action.
